---
title: "selectTabViewItem(at:)"
framework: appkit
role: symbol
role_heading: Instance Method
path: "appkit/nstabview/selecttabviewitem(at:)"
---

# selectTabViewItem(at:)

Selects the tab view item specified by index.

## Declaration

```swift
func selectTabViewItem(at index: Int)
```

## Parameters

- `index`: The index of the tab item to selected.

## Discussion

Discussion The index parameter is base 0. If there is a delegate and the delegate supports it, sends the delegate the tabView(_:shouldSelect:) message.

## See Also

### Related Documentation

- [insertTabViewItem(_:at:)](appkit/nstabview/inserttabviewitem(_:at:).md)

### Selecting a Tab

- [selectFirstTabViewItem(_:)](appkit/nstabview/selectfirsttabviewitem(_:).md)
- [selectLastTabViewItem(_:)](appkit/nstabview/selectlasttabviewitem(_:).md)
- [selectNextTabViewItem(_:)](appkit/nstabview/selectnexttabviewitem(_:).md)
- [selectPreviousTabViewItem(_:)](appkit/nstabview/selectprevioustabviewitem(_:).md)
- [selectTabViewItem(_:)](appkit/nstabview/selecttabviewitem(_:).md)
- [selectTabViewItem(withIdentifier:)](appkit/nstabview/selecttabviewitem(withidentifier:).md)
- [selectedTabViewItem](appkit/nstabview/selectedtabviewitem.md)
- [takeSelectedTabViewItemFromSender(_:)](appkit/nstabview/takeselectedtabviewitemfromsender(_:).md)
